Transaction 8d21f16e97767abe92c96433e8b07644afde528172bdab95021413ae08f2c589
2 Input
3 Outputs
- 8d21f16e97767abe92c96433e8b07644afde528172bdab95021413ae08f2c589:0
- 8d21f16e97767abe92c96433e8b07644afde528172bdab95021413ae08f2c589:1
- 8d21f16e97767abe92c96433e8b07644afde528172bdab95021413ae08f2c589:2
value 208415
address 38Rurz1rLhhKiyH1dBww6tWybw7FAohSLB
value 625246
address 3Qq5T4bUn6NsPEz6BiSJLMLyufc1nSb4k7
value 4147810
address 12W7QmSZ5TdGpiTZA1UErrTu7LnVNTjni7